Notifications/jobs are unique elements of a desktop, so they should be allowed 
to be styled as such. If someone has some really super-slick idea for how 
notifications should look, they can easily theme them without having to worry 
about all other extenders looking strange. For instance, I'd like the default 
plasma theme to have transparent notifications instead of using the opaque 
extender SVG. imho, extenders are just generic widgets with special behavior. 
Notifications are special widgets with special behavior. They're very distinct.

And aren't notifications meant to be able to grab a user's attention? If they 
look like every other UI element, they have a tendency blend right in.

Of course, all of this can be considered moot, since someone just has to write 
their own notifications plasmoid.
